    Here's the step-by-step process (originally posted by Mr. K):

    --------------------------------------

    FIRST: See if your city already has a FanForce forum. If it does not, check to see if there is one for a city close to yours (this has worked for members who live outside a large metropolitan area).

    SECOND: If there still is not a city close to you, you may start your own for your city IF there is enough interest from others in your city/town. You must have at least 3 or more people who are interested in starting a city forum and chapter, where at least three of these members are 18 or older.


    THIRD: The city forum is established. From here you get to know one another and discuss ideas for your first event. Events can be anything from catching a movie to eating at a restaurant to attending a toy show or convention. It's up to you what you do for your events, and for safety reasons they must be in a public place, not at someone's house or church and have at least three people attending. Also, age IS an issue. There are a lot of members who are under 18 and this makes it difficult for them to attend events because of their age, parental restrictions and not having transportation. There is not much we can about this other than to invite the parents to be a part of it.

    FOURTH: Once you have at least three successful events, your group can become an official FanForce chapter. As a newly formed chapter, the group is recognized as THE fan-force in that city. They will come up with a name for their group, like The Tulsa Supreme Council or The Madison FanForce, it's up to the group. It's up to the group how they will function, whether it be with a president, vice-president, secretary, outlying members or a parliamentary makeup or whatever. Then they will decide who will be their Forum Moderator(s) and City Representative. These positions can be held by the same person, in fact 99% of our current CR's are also moderators. Some of the larger groups may have more than one moderator to help with the load. The CR, who must be at least 18 years of age, represents the group and works closely with their RSA - Regional Support Admin. The RSA represents the entire region and works closely with Global Support, which is responsible for all of FanForce. The Forum Moderators are responsible for the content and upkeep of their city's forum - delete and close redundant or old threads. Bans and warnings are left up to RSA's and Global Support, but very rarely and almost never has this been necessary at FanForce.

    FIFTH: Plan bigger and better events. As an official FanForce chapter, you have the clout of being a part of theforce.net and FanForce. Host a table at a convention or host the convention itself!. Rent a hotel conference room and watch the Trilogy. Host a special preview of a movie only for your members. Get on the local college campuses spread the word about your group; host a class just on the magic of Star Wars - it happened at my school! Work closely with local charities and non-profit groups and help with fund raising, this goes a long way in your community.

    SIXTH: What started all of this, have the largest contingent of one group in the EP II and EP III lines! Get national exposure!

    LAST: The possibilities are endless.
